#6080c0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6080c0 is composed of 37.6% red, 50.2% green and 75.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 33.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 220 degrees, a saturation of 43.2% and a lightness of 56.5%. #6080c0 color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ffff with #000181.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#6080c0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#04060a is the darkest color, while #fbfb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#6080c0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8e95 is the less saturated color, while #246cfc is the most saturated one.
